Output e286a577dbc90dc9d864d99a6079dca37cfba0d06b69c1011e4b9ccb93643110:153

value
10671
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b113676a6cf9e54fb38c524ad0167295213a6226314553526dafbcd691b6dfb
address
bc1ptvgnva4xe709f7ecc5j26qt899fp8f3zvv292dfxmtau66gmdhaspsyldn
transaction
e286a577dbc90dc9d864d99a6079dca37cfba0d06b69c1011e4b9ccb93643110
confirmations
86008
spent
true